Why Convert BNB to ETH?

Binance Coin and Ethereum are two of the most prominent assets in the crypto sphere, each serving distinct purposes. BNB powers the Binance ecosystem, offering reduced trading fees and utility within Binance Smart Chain, while ETH remains the foundational currency for decentralized applications and smart contracts. Converting 0.1 BNB to ETH allows users to tap into Ethereum's vast DeFi ecosystem or hold a more widely accepted asset for transactions.

Key Steps for a Smooth Conversion

  • Log in to your Bybit account and navigate to the spot trading section.
  • Select the BNB/ETH pair from the list of available trading pairs.
  • Enter the amount (e.g., 0.1 BNB) or choose a percentage of your holdings.
  • Review the order details and execute the trade—either as a market order for instant conversion or a limit order for price control.
  • Confirm the transaction and monitor your ETH balance, which should update almost immediately.

Considerations for Crypto Traders

  • Transaction fees: Both BNB and ETH transfers incur network fees, so ensure your account has sufficient funds for these costs.
  • Market volatility: Crypto prices can swing rapidly; consider using limit orders to lock in a desired rate.
  • Security: Always enable two-factor authentication and double-check wallet addresses when moving funds off-exchange.
